The study wants to pay you to eat an avocado every day for the sake of science

If you love avocados but hate paying for them, we have some great news for you.

A new study called “The usual diet and try avocado“He wants to pay people to eat an avocado every day for six months.

Researchers from Loma Linda University, Pennsylvania State University, Tufts University and the University of California, Los Angeles are evaluating whether avocados can help a person lose belly fat, according to what they published Tuesday. Loma Linda UniversityWebsite of.

A thousand research topics (or 250 people per campus) will be divided into two groups: one in which people eat an avocado every day for six months, and one in which people eat only two avocados per month for the same period.

Once all the data has been collected, it will be sent to Wake Forest University for its final analysis. The school will also present the results.

However, there is one eyebrow-raising aspect in the study.

According to Loma Linda University, the study is ongoing Financier by Hass Avocado Board – which “promotes the consumption of Hass avocado in the United States,” its website claims.

Joan Sabate, Loma Linda University Principal InvestigatorHe said that the financial backers would not affect the results of the study.

Over the past 20 years, we’ve done dietary intervention studies on plant foods and nuts. He said, “We are strict in our choice of projects.” Loma Linda Health University Newsletter.

To qualify for the research, you must be 25 or over and measure at least 35 inches around the waist if you are a woman and 40 inches around the waist if you are a man. You will also need to attend health checks, have MRI scans, and see a dietitian once a month.

But if you are selected as a subject, you will receive $ 300 at the end of the study. Members of the group that only eat avocados a month will also have 24 of them after studying to enjoy as they like.
